ESTEFAN KITCHEN OPENS IN THE MIAMI DESIGN DISTRICT

  • Mar 3, 2017
  • 2 min read

Emilio and Gloria Estefan bring their culinary heritage to one of Miami's most creative neighborhoods

Miami, FL March 3, 2017 - International superstars Emilio & Gloria Estefan open Estefan Kitchen, a new fine-dining Cuban restaurant in the Miami Design District, a neighborhood dedicated to uniting design, destination dining, fashion, art and architecture. With Estefan Kitchen, the renowned Miami tastemakers collaborate for the first time with their longtime friend Craig Robins, CEO and President of DACRA, to open in the District.

Helmed by Chef Odell Torres, who was recently named one of Miami's Hot New Chefs by Ocean Drive Magazine, the menu offers reimagined versions of traditional Estefan family recipes, with dishes such as lechón flatbread, lechón crispy moros, vaca frita, braised short ribs and paella. Torres is also the executive corporate chef at the Estefans' acclaimed restaurant Larios on the Beach & Bongos Cuban Café, and at Estefan Kitchen, he continues to showcase the cuisine of their native Cuba with bold flavors and locally sourced ingredients.

Located in Palm Court, one of the Miami Design District's central hubs, Estefan Kitchen will present a rotating roster of live music and performing servers & bartenders, a nod to the Estefans passion for world-class entertainment. Based on a conceptual design by Emilio Estefan and Aldo Ducci of Arkiteko Co. The interiors are inspired by the beauty and promise of 1950s Cuba, paying homage to the vibrant design, culture and warmth of the era. Jose Vidal and Manuel Fernandez of V3 Architectural Group were responsible for overall architectural design, with Michele Gonzalez-Vidal, also of V3, rounding out the architectural team with her interior designs for the project. The space is outfitted in a monochromatic scheme and boasts dramatic mosaic murals, an art deco column and a modern 34-seat, oyster shell-mosaic bar where guests can sip a variety of refreshing cocktails. The restaurant features an outdoor bar adjacent to the Palm Court showcasing art installations, providing an ideal spot to enjoy world famous mojitos or Cuban bites. The restaurant's express café offers traditional Cuban "grab & go" items, cafecitos, traditional Cuban espresso drinks, fresh juices and healthy shakes.

With the opening of Estefan Kitchen, the Estefans bring their culinary heritage to one of Miami's most creative neighborhoods, offering locals and visitors a one-of-a-kind dining experience in an inspiring setting.
